Becoming a Certified Professional in Environmental Impact Assessment for Food Production signifies a commitment to sustainable agricultural practices. The certification program focuses on equipping professionals with the necessary skills and knowledge to conduct thorough and effective environmental impact assessments within the food production sector.
Learning outcomes typically include mastering methodologies for assessing environmental impacts, understanding relevant legislation and regulations (like ISO 14001), and developing mitigation strategies for environmental risks associated with food production. Participants gain proficiency in data analysis, report writing, and stakeholder engagement crucial for successful environmental management systems implementation.
The duration of the Certified Professional in Environmental Impact Assessment for Food Production program varies depending on the provider, but generally ranges from several months to a year, often involving a blend of online learning and practical workshops. Some programs may also include a significant fieldwork component.
